Was Registered Following the Evacuation/ in the Interior of the Soviet Union
Khana Khayenko was born, 1891 to David. She was a housewife and married to Iosif. Prior to WWII she lived in Pyatikhatki, Ukraine (USSR). During the war she was in Dobrinka Nemtsev Povolzhya ASSR, Russia (USSR).
Khana was registered following the evacuation/ in the interior of the Soviet Union.
